Default Uproar or Fun 51?

I have a dirt runway at home and am going to build a fun flyer kit. The Tower Hobbies Uproar and Fun 51 Kits are both the same price, so which one should I get. I'm going to be using an OS .46LA, and want a fun, aerobatic plane that can take off and land in small spaces. Thanks for the input.

I guess it depends on your flying style. I prefer the Fun-51 because I can fly it real slow and do some 3D type stuff. The Uproar is fast and wild. Hard for my older reflexes. Both are a lot of bang for the buck. Have fun!

I like the Uproar due to it's semi-symetrical airfoil. Very forgiving, especially on slow approaches. You can drag it to your feet into a light breeze. The gear is the weak link on both designs, especially the '51......Mark

KaosDriver is right about the gear being weak on the Fun 51. When I build one I cut away the balsa outer sheeting in the area of the LG and put in plywood reinforcement.

The Fun-51 build is very easy but you do have to do a lot of carving and sanding on the leading edge of the wing. I built a countoured sanding block to help with this.

I have never built an uproar.
